/*
 * CHECKOUT_LOAD_CEILING
 *
 * Max concurrent synthetic shoppers for Brindlewick checkout
 * load tests. Raising this past 4000 saturates the payment
 * stub and skews latency numbers — results above that point
 * are garbage, not capacity headroom. Change only alongside
 * a payment-stub scale-up. Validated against the load rig
 * identified by the token below.
 */

build token for tajeg-bajep: htk14_409ba9df6b8acb

## Escalation: Websocket Compression

If Skerryline clients start dropping connections after a release, suspect permessage-deflate. We trade CPU for bandwidth, and under load the compression threads can starve the event loop — classic. First move: flip the `ws_compress` flag off and watch latency. If that doesn't settle things within fifteen minutes, wake the transport team. Escalations go to the address below.

escalation mailbox, tadug-yahog: quenwyn_gilix_ulaath@xolmardyn.internal

## Reduce cold-start latency in Quillbeam handlers

This PR pre-warms the Quillbeam invoice handlers by trimming the import graph and lazy-loading the PDF renderer. New team members: cold starts previously hit 2.1s at p95 because every module initialized eagerly. We now defer heavy clients until first use and keep a small warm pool. The constants below control pool size and warm intervals.

constants for yafog-hawep:
RATE_LIMITS = {
    "aldeth": 722,
    "tamix": 452,
}